A game of strategy not necessarily ability
The qualification rounds are more a game of good strategy rather than good robot ability (but having a good robot doesn't hurt). Teams have to find a way to win consistently and at the same time make sure their opponents get a good score. This means ensuring that their opponent has a goal in scoring postion and sometimes filling it with balls for them. It may even require scoring in their endzone. I always get disappointed when I see a team win by more than 20 points, because it means they cheated themselves out of QP by not scoring enough for their opponent. As far as QP go, it's better to chance it and lose a 45-40 match than go for a blow out and win a 40-10 match.
